LONDON, April 13, 2015 /PRNewswire/ -- The corporate mobility market is witnessing a shift in products and services being provided to business travellers and the way in which companies set up their mobility administration. Organizations are realigning their fleet and travel management processes, and adopting new integrated technology solutions to combine new functions alongside travel and expense management functions.
In line with those developments the mobility team at Frost & Sullivan has undertaken a two-phased detailed customer survey on latest trends in the corporate mobility space and will present key findings during its upcoming analyst briefing "The Future of Corporate Mobility – Will Fleet and Travel Management Functions Converge?" "New mobility business models, such as carsharing, ridesharing, and ehailing/taxi services for personal use, are developing into dedicated corporate mobility services and being integrated into corporate travel options," says Frost & Sullivan Industry Principal Mobility, Martyn Briggs. "The role of car and fleet management services is also shifting, especially in urban areas, becoming more integrated with complementary mobility solutions, such as corporate carsharing."
Key findings from the study that will be discussed during the briefing include the current usage and future interest in mobility solutions for business use, the use of IT platforms to book multiple modes of transportation for business purposes as well as the potential integration of fleet and travel management functions.
